Van Buren, AR – Indoor Air Quality Expert Gives Indoor Air Pollutant Examples

Indoor pollution levels are high. The EPA reports indoor air is two to five times more polluted than outdoor air and there are dozens of potential contaminants that put us at risk. Van Buren, AR – Heating and Air Professional Explains How Mini-Splits Work

A Mini-Split system is also called a ductless air conditioner. It is a great alternative to traditional A/C units, although the two operate similarly. Mini-splits, however, do not have ducts or an outside condenser. Instead, mini-splits use individual units in specific rooms. Van Buren, AR – HVAC Pro Answers Question-AC Constantly Running But Not Cooling?

If your air conditioner works properly, it goes through a cycling process. The cycles occur every 15 to 20 minutes when the AC unit kicks on and blows cool air through vents in the home until it reaches the appropriate temperature or the thermostat setting.
